Factors Influencing the USD to INR Exchange Rate

The exchange rate between USD and INR is influenced by a multitude of factors, including:

Economic Indicators

  • Gross Domestic Product (GDP): A country's GDP growth rate has a significant impact on its currency's value. A growing economy tends to strengthen its currency.
  • Inflation Rate: Higher inflation rates can lead to a devaluation of the currency.
  • Interest Rates: Changes in interest rates set by central banks can influence the exchange rate.

Political and Geopolitical Factors

  • Trade Policies: Tariffs, trade agreements, and trade wars can impact the exchange rate.
  • Political Instability: Unstable governments or political turmoil can lead to currency devaluation.

Market Sentiment

  • Market Demand: Strong demand for a particular currency can drive up its value.
  • Speculation: Speculative trading can also influence the exchange rate.
